Significato di I got a college degree
A qualification awarded to a student after completing a course of study at a college or university.
In simple words: I finished studying at college and received a certificate.
I got a college degree in una frase
- I got a college degree in business administration.
- After four years, I got a college degree and felt accomplished.
- Many employers prefer candidates who got a college degree.
- Getting a college degree opened many doors for my career.
- She said she got a college degree in engineering last year.
Come usare I got a college degree
This phrase is commonly used to indicate educational achievement. It's suitable in both casual and formal conversations.

Collocations with I got a college degree
- earn a college degree
- pursue a college degree
- obtain a college degree
- complete a college degree
- hold a college degree
Synonyms for I got a college degree
Common mistakes with I got a college degree
- Confusing 'degree' with 'grade', which refers to a level of achievement in a specific subject.
- Saying 'I have a college degree' instead of 'I got a college degree', which is more casual.
- Using 'college degree' in contexts that require more specific terms like 'Bachelor's' or 'Master's'.
